O que é teoria panspermia?​

Biology
1 answer:
kolbaska11 [484]3 years ago
4 0

Answer:

Las teorías extraterrestres o de panspermia sugieren que la vida existió en el espacio exterior y fue transportada por meteoritos, asteroides o cometas a una Tierra receptiva. En este caso, el origen de la vida no está relacionado con los posibles entornos de la Tierra primitiva.

If the chemical enzyme pepsin was mixed with some proteins in a test tube in a laboratory, which of these outcomes would you pre
seropon [69]
Pepsin is one of three principal protein-degrading enzymes in the digestive system, the other two being chymotrypsin and trypsin. During the process of digestion, these enzymes collaborate to break down dietary proteins to their components, i.e., peptides and amino acids.
